As noted here: #386 babel 7 requires that plugins export a function, not an object. Babel 7 looks like it's ready to land very shortly.
Without the modification or the workaround below, you get this error:
Plugin/Preset files are not allowed to export objects, only functions. In ${filepath}
Until something gets merged, a workaround is to inline a function in babel.config.js like this:
babel.config.js
const glamor = require('glamor/babel'); module.exports = { presets: [ '@babel/preset-env', ], plugins: [ () => glamor, // <-- satisfy babel 7's requirement of plugins being function ], };
